Neural Basis Of Eating Behavior In Abstinent Smokers
The purpose of this study is to evaluate brain responses to food in smokers during a short smoking abstinence period compared to smoking as usual.

Exploratory Study of Mavacamten (MYK-461) in Patients with Symptomatic Non-obstructive Hypertrophic Cardiomyopathy (nHCM) and Preserved Left Ventricular Ejection Fraction
The purpose of this study is to compare the effect of the investigational drug, mavacamten, (MYK-461), to a placebo (an inactive substance) in patients with Non-obstructive Hypertrophic Cardiomyopathy (nHCM).
